Full course description

This course is recommended for K - 12 school and district educators and is intended to provide basic information and resources to help you in the development of your work-based learning (WBL) program. While each school's WBL program may look a bit different from another, there are certain considerations and strategies to ensure a high-quality program for our students.

Estimated time to complete: 2 hours or less.

This course includes the following modules: 

1 - Introduction

2 - Developing a WBL Program - This section will lead you through the basics needed for developing a WBL program. This section covers: Considerations for a High-Quality WBL Program, What Counts as WBL?, Roles & Responsibilities in WBL

3 - Implementing a WBL Program - The focus of this section is the information and tools you need to implement a WBL program. This section covers: Using WBL Course Codes, Connecting Students to Employers, Post-Experience Assessment & Evaluation, Essential Documents

4 - Wrap Up
